The hyper-converged infrastructure systems market is expected to reach $42.1 billion, at a CAGR of 24.1% during the forecast period of 2021 to 2028
The growth of this market is mainly attributed to the growing need to reduce operational cost and improve the scalability of IT infrastructure, growing need for improved data protection & disaster recovery solutions, and increasing demand for enhancing IT operations. The growing need to reduce the footprints in data centers and the increasing number of data centers are driving the market growth. Furthermore, the incorporation of advanced technologies, including artificial intelligence (AI) in data centers, are new trends in the market.

Based on component, the hardware segment is poised to account for the largest share of the market in 2021. This segment's large share is primarily driven by the increasing demand for robust and cost-effective devices, including servers, storage, and networking devices among business enterprises.
Based on application, the data center consolidation segment is projected to hold the largest share of the market in 2021. This segment's large share is primarily driven by the increasing need to reduce the requirement of separate backup software, deduplication machines, and storage arrays. However, the virtualization desktop infrastructure (VDI) segment is slated to grow at the fastest CAGR during the forecast period.
Based on organization size, the large enterprise segment is expected to account for the largest share of the market in 2021. The large share of this segment is primarily driven by the increasing focus to improve remote access, increasing adoption of HCI for applications, including VDI and ROBO.
Based on vertical, the IT and telecom segment is expected to be the largest in terms of market share in 2021. The large share of this segment is primarily driven by the increasing number of data centers across industry verticals and growing demand to enhance IT operational efficiency and reduce the footprints in data centers.
Geographically, the hyper-converged infrastructure systems market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East & Africa. North America is expected to account for the largest share of the overall hyper-converged infrastructure (HCI) systems market in 2021. The large share of this segment is mainly attributed to rising demand from the VDI data protection and ROBO among enterprises, increasing demand for enhancing IT operations and improving the scalability of infrastructure, and the growing need to reduce the footprints in data centers.
